To be eligible for SA subsidised training, you need to:
- live or work in South Australia
- be an Australian or New Zealand Citizen or Australian resident, or holder of an eligible visa
- be 16 years or over and not enrolled in school, or be enrolled in school while undertaking training through the Training Guarantee for SACE Students, or undertaking training through a training contract as an apprentice or trainee in identified courses.
New and existing employees may be eligible for subsidised training on an approved training contract.
Other eligibility requirements may also need to be met, visit the Check Student Eligibility page, or use the Eligibility Calculator to help determine your eligibility.
Eligible individuals may be able to access:
- one foundation skills course (if you are assessed to need it)
- up to five bridging units at every qualification level (if assessed to need them)
- unlimited priority courses.
Concessions
Subsidy for provision of concessions and exemption of student fees.
The Minister has published criteria that must be applied by a Training Provider in assessing applications for a Student Course fee concession and exemption [Clause 16.1.3] which are listed below.
An Eligible Student enrolled in a course for which a fee can be charged will be eligible for a Student Course Fee Concession if, at the commencement of training in a Unit of Competency in the Course, the Eligible Student holds a current:
- Health Care Card; or
- Pensioner Concession Card; or
- Veteran Affairs Concession Card.
3.18.3. An Eligible Student enrolled in a Course for which a fee can be charged will be eligible for a Student Course Fee Concession if the Eligible Student is a prisoner in a South Australian correctional institution. This includes all prison inmates, detainees, people on remand, those held in South Australian institutions in connection with the commission of an offence, and extends to children in South Australian detention centres who are beyond the age of compulsory schooling. Generally this group of Eligible Students may be referred to a Training Provider through a Prisoner Education Officer.
